Glossary

Every stat label and term used across the database reference, defined in a line.

Stat labels#

LabelAppears onDefinition
Aerial refuelingAircraftShown when the aircraft can receive fuel in flight. Absent means it cannot.
AviationShips, groundAircraft capacity as hangar then deck. Hangar capacity is what sustains operations.
Azimuth coverageSensors, jammersHow much of the horizon the sensor watches. 360 degrees is all-round.
Battery enduranceSubmarinesHours a diesel-electric boat operate submerged at slow speed before recharging.
BeamShipsHull width.
Cavitation speedSubmarinesSpeed at which the propeller starts making excessive noise, shallow then deep.
CeilingAircraftService ceiling, the highest altitude the aircraft can maintain a minimum rate of climb at.
Climb rateAircraftMaximum rate of climb in altitude.
Combat radiusAircraftOut and back on internal fuel, from the game's flight model. Jets carry a 75% weapon load; other types assume a 30 minute reserve. Low flying and loiter reduce it.
Datalink rangeWeaponsHow far the launching platform can keep guiding the weapon. Reads "None, semi-active homing" when the launcher must illuminate the target until impact.
DisplacementShipsWeight of water that a ship's hull displaces when floating.
DraftShipsDepth below the waterline. Sets required water depth for ship to operate without grounding.
Effective againstJammersWhether the jamming works on search radars, on missile seekers, or on both.
Effective radiated powerJammersJamming power on the target's bearing, in dBW. Ten more dBW is ten times the power.
Elevation coverageSensors, jammersThe vertical band searched. Negative looks down, positive looks up.
FrequencySensorsOperating range in megahertz. The hint names the IEEE radar bands it spans.
G limitAircraftAcceleration limit, in multiples of gravity.
Launch altitudeWeaponsAltitudes the weapon can be released from, not the altitude of targets.
LengthShipsOverall length of ship.
Max depthSubmarinesMaximum safe operating depth.
Max effect rangeJammersFarthest a radar can be and still be jammed. Not a detection range.
Max rangeSensorsMaximum instrumented limit for large targets within radar horizon.
Max speedAll platformsMaximum speed of platform
Max takeoff weightAircraftHeaviest the aircraft can get airborne, including weight of the aircraft, equipment, and fuel.
Min runwayAircraftShortest runway the type can operate from.
PayloadAircraftWeight left for weapons with full internal fuel.
PropulsionShips, submarinesInstalled power, or nuclear against diesel-electric.
Radar cross-sectionAircraft, ships, missilesHow visible the platform is to radar, in dBsm. The hint gives the range it presents across aspect angles and radar bands.
Radiated noiseSubmarinesNoise from creep speed to full speed. Affects detectability and the submarine's own sonar sensitivity.
RangeWeaponsEngagement envelope, minimum to maximum.
Reference rangeSensorsDetection range against a reference-size target.
RF coverageJammersThe frequency range the jammer can work in. A radar outside it is unaffected.
Scan periodSensorsSeconds to revisit a contact.
TargetsWeaponsWhat the weapon can engage. A air, U surface, S subsurface, L land.
WarheadWeaponsDamage model naming type, target medium and approximate weight.
WeightWeaponsAll-up weight of the round. Counts against a launching aircraft's payload.
Wire guidedTorpedoesWhether the launching submarine can steer it down a cable after firing.

Terms#

Active sensor. A sensor that transmits and listens for the return. Longer ranged and more precise than passive equivalents, at the cost of revealing your position.

Cavitation. Vapor bubbles forming and collapsing on a propeller, producing a loud broadband noise. Occurs when speed is over a threshold, which increases with depth.

Class. A type of platform or equipment, such as F-16C/D Block 40. Every catalog entry is a class. Individual units in a scenario are instances of one.

dBsm. Decibels relative to one square meter, the unit of radar cross-section. Zero dBsm is one square meter, roughly a fighter, and it is the reference for sensor reference range. A difference of 10 dB changes cross-section by a factor of 10.

Datalink. A network connection letting one platform shoot on another's sensor picture. It is how a task group's reach exceeds any single ship's.

Decibel A ratio of two values on a logarithmic scale (abbreviated dB). For power quantities decibels are 10 * log10(ratio).

ECM. Electronic countermeasures. Radiofrequency jamming that degrades hostile sensors while making you detectable by passive sensors. Each jammer works over a set frequency range and against search radars, missile seekers, or both.

ERP. Effective radiated power. How much jamming power a set puts on the target's bearing, in dBW. It is the figure that decides whether jamming overcomes a radar at a given range.

Emissions control. Deciding what and when to radiate to balance awareness and stealth.

ESM. Electronic support measures. A passive receiver that detects other radiofrequency emissions, usually at greater range than those emitters detect you.

EW. Electronic warfare (or early warning in the context of radars).

Hertz. (Hz) a unit of frequency, one cycle per second. Abbreviated as Hz, kHz (kilohertz), MHz (megahertz), and GHz (gigahertz).

Infrared. (IR) Electromagnetic radiation with wavelengths longer than visible light but shorter than radiofrequency signals. Typical sensor bands are short-wave IR (SWIR) from 0.9 to 1.7 micrometers, mid-wave IR (MWIR) from 3 to 5 micrometers, and long-wave IR (LWIR) from 8 to 14 micrometers.

Layer. A thermal boundary in the ocean that bends sound. Being on the opposite side of the layer from a searching sonar reduces detection.

LEO, MEO, GEO. Satellite orbit categories for Low, Medium, and Geostationary/Geosynchronous Earth Orbit. LEO includes altitudes up to 2,000 km. MEO is between 2,000 and 35,700 km. GEO is at 35,786 km altitude.

Load factor. The g-force an airframe sustains in a turn. Higher limits mean harder turns and better missile evasion.

Magazine. Storage holding reloads for a platforms launchers or other equipment. Capacity decides how long a unit can keep shooting.

Minimum range. The distance below which a weapon cannot engage. Creates holes in air defenses and torpedo envelopes.

Passive sensor. A sensor that only receives. Silent but often unable to precisely determine range.

Radar cross-section. (RCS) How strongly a target reflects radar energy, in dBsm. Detection range scales with its fourth root for noise-limited detection. Halving your RCS cuts detection range by 16%, 10 dB of reduction cuts it to 56%. It varies with the angle a target is seen from, and with radar wavelength as well.

Radar band. A named slice of the radio spectrum, using the IEEE designations HF, VHF, UHF, L, S, C, X, Ku, K, Ka, and MMW. Band sets what an ESM receiver or a jammer can work against, and it indicates what a radar is built for. See Frequency and radar bands.

Radar horizon. The range at which the earth's curvature hides a low target. The radar horizon can cause sea-skimming missiles to arrive with little warning, and provide longer detection range for airborne early warning aircraft.

Radiofrequency. (RF) Electromagnetic signals that radars and communication systems use with frequencies from 3,000 hertz to 300 gigahertz. Radars typically operate from 0.1 to 30 gigahertz, with search radars using lower frequencies.

Reference-size target. The standard target that sensor reference range is measured against in the simulation, 0 dBsm for radar.

Scan period. How long a sensor takes to revisit a point in its coverage. Long periods mean stale tracks and missed pop-up threats.

Semi-active homing. A seeker that homes on energy reflected off the target from the launching platform's radar. The launcher must illuminate the target until impact, which limits how many targets it can engage at once and keeps it committed.

Snorkeling. A diesel-electric submarine running its diesels at shallow depth to recharge. Loud, detectable, and unavoidable once battery endurance runs out.

Sprint and drift. Searching by alternating fast repositioning with slow quiet listening.

Target strength. How well a submarine reflects active sonar, unrelated to how much noise it radiates. Analogous to radar cross-section in radar.

Track. A contact your sensors are monitoring and estimating position, speed, and heading. Tracks can be ambiguous or stale.

VLS. Vertical launching system. Cells in ships or submarines that launch missiles straight up, usually split into banks holding different weapons.
